Ranjeet Singh vs State Of U P And Others

High Court Of Judicature at Allahabad|30 April, 2018
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

Court No. - 1
Case :- CRIMINAL MISC. WRIT PETITION No. - 10893 of 2018 Petitioner :- Ranjeet Singh Respondent :- State Of U.P. And 3 Others Counsel for Petitioner :- Sudhakar Shukla Counsel for Respondent :- G.A.
Hon'ble Ramesh Sinha,J. Hon'ble Dinesh Kumar Singh-I,J.
Heard Sri Sudhakar Shukla, learned counsel for the petitioner, Sri Pawan Shukla, learned A.G.A. for the State and perused the impugned FIR as well as material brought on record.
This petition has been filed by the petitioners with a prayer to quash the FIR dated 3.4.2018, registered as Case Crime No.249 of 2018, under Sections 147, 148, 149, 307, 323, 341, 342, 436, 394, 332, 353, 186, 188 I.P.C. and 3/4 Public Property and Damage Act, 1984 and Section 7 Crl. Law Amendment Act, Police Station Kanpur Nagar, District Hapur.
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ner is innocent and has been falsely implicated in the present case. He further submits that the petitioner is a student of LL.B. IIIrd year and he is also doing the work under the supervision as Junior of Sri Sukhpal Singh and a certificate in this regard has also been issued on 23.4.2018, copy of which is annexed as Annexure-3 to the writ petition. The allegation levelled against the petitioner is absolutely false, frivolous and baseless. No offence is made out against the petitioner, hence, FIR is liable to be quashed.
Learned A.G.A. opposed the prayer for quashing of the FIR, but could not dispute the aforesaid fact as argued by learned counsel for the petitioner.
Considering the submissions advanced by learned counsel for the parties and nature of the allegations, it is directed that the petitioner shall not be arrested in above mentioned case, till the submission of the police report under section 173(2) Cr.P.C. but he shall co-operate with the investigation of the case.
With the above direction, this petition is finally disposed of.
(Dinesh Kumar Singh-I,J.) (Ramesh Sinha, J.) Order Date :- 30.4.2018/NS
